BIG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2019 in Review

213 of the 4,560 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Big Lots, Inc. (BIG) for Q3 2019, worth a combined $930M — down 19% from $1.14B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 46 funds closed out of BIG and 27 opened new positions — a net loss of 19 holders — while 74 trimmed existing stakes and 68 added.

The largest buyer was Goldman Sachs, adding an estimated $12M. The largest seller was Vanguard Group, cutting an estimated $12.8M.
